Project duration: 1 April 2017 – 31 March 2020

Objective

The ElectroFlex project intends to lower the barrier to innovation for customers/companies in the field of electrowinning and electro-separation techniques for complex, low-grade raw materials and residues by offering access to one-of-a-kind, key infrastructures and services organised in a network of top-level universities, research institutes and companies.

The solution (technology)

A single-point-of-contact will be installed to act as coordinator or hub of the network to set-up, manage, operate and promote the network in a transparent and efficient way. In addition the coordinator will install a follow-up process to guide and connect customers to other KAVA activities. De-silo expertise by initiating community building and facilitating a mutual learning process among the partners by sharing best practice at workshops, meetings and through collaborative projects, will lead to excellence of the network at the European and global stage. Smart specialisation will be stimulated by the partners by making an inventory of the available infrastructure within the network, the KIC and Europe and by organising interactions with stakeholders to define their needs and identify gaps in key infrastructure to be filled by the network/KIC in follow-up projects or investments.
